1) According to binomial system name of any plant species consist of two names.
For E.g.: Solanumtuberosum (botanical name of Potato)
The first name show generic name& second name show specific name.
Both names should not be same.
2) Length of generic name and specific name should not be less thanthree letters and more than two letters.
3) First letter of generic name should be in capital letter& specific name should be in small letter.
4) When written these names they should be underlined but during the time of printing, they should be italic.
5) Name of the scientist should be written in short letter after the specific name.
6) Scientific name should be derived from Latin or Greek language.
